Distribution and Incidence

Pakistan

In Pakistan, the surname Zaada is relatively common, with an incidence rate of 380. Cameroon

In Cameroon, the Zaada surname has a lower incidence rate of 12, indicating a smaller presence within the Cameroonian population. Niger

In Niger, the Zaada surname has an incidence rate of 9, suggesting a moderate presence within the country's population. Other Countries

Outside of Pakistan, Cameroon, and Niger, the Zaada surname is less common, with incidence rates of 1 in countries such as Algeria, Indonesia, Israel, India, Thailand, and the United States.
